Start by taking the baskets on the side and consolidating them in a way that doesn't cause them to bunch on each other. Don't leave the doors open, it can look tacky. Remove the shoes from the floor. If they won't fit in the cupboards, line them up in a designated area to help them not look so scattered. Anything on the bench that can be hung, hang and if it can't, consolidate to one area to help it look more organized. If necessary, put the hats and jackets onto a designated hanger to help make space. Hang up the backpack if possible.
